IMHO, the best forum upgrade would have been to phpBB3 which has an infinitely better default skin and I believe is much more powerful.
They are at the finals test versions (RC7 :o) and hopefully will have a Final "soon". Considering the old forum was using phpBB2, it would be a natural upgrade.

Despite of that, the update broke many links. Links pointing to the old URL (e.g.: http://tremulous.net/phpBB2/viewtopic.php?t=5059) are not being redirected to the new ones (e.g.: http://tremulous.net/forum/index.php?topic=5059.0).

Despite of that, the update broke many links. Links pointing to the old URL (e.g.: http://tremulous.net/phpBB2/viewtopic.php?t=5059) are not being redirected to the new ones (e.g.: http://tremulous.net/forum/index.php?topic=5059.0).

Easy to fix, in .htaccess:
RewriteRule ^phpBB2/viewtopic.php?t=([0-9]+)$ http://tremulous.net/forum/index.php?topic=\1
